Different Types of Alarm Systems
Various types of alarm systems often fortify home security, each built to handle different needs and preferences. One frequently-installed type is the intrusion alarm system, which detects unauthorized entry through sensors mounted on doors and windows. Another is the fire alarm system, equipped with smoke and heat detectors to alert residents of potential fires. Furthermore, there are environmental alarm systems that monitor for hazards like carbon monoxide or flooding. Wireless alarm systems are gaining popularity for their simple installation and flexibility, while hardwired systems ensure reliable, consistent performance. Smart alarm systems integrate with home automation, providing remote access and control via smartphones. Each type plays an crucial role in enhancing home protection and ensuring peace of mind for homeowners.
Understanding Monitoring Choices
Even though multiple alarm systems supply necessary protection, the effectiveness of these systems significantly relies on the monitoring options selected. Homeowners typically have three primary alternatives: self-monitoring, professional monitoring, and hybrid systems. Self-monitoring allows individuals to receive alerts and respond to incidents through their smartphones, delivering flexibility but requiring constant attention. Professional monitoring, conversely, guarantees round-the-clock vigilance by trained personnel who can alert authorities as needed. Hybrid systems blend both methods, permitting homeowners to monitor their alarms while also enjoying professional oversight. Each option presents unique benefits and challenges, making it essential for homeowners to evaluate their lifestyle and security needs. Finally, the right monitoring decision enhances the reliability of alarm systems, providing peace of mind.

What Does a Complete Home Security System Usually Cost?
An extensive home security system typically ranges between $200 to $2,000, determined by features, equipment, and installation. Monthly service plans can add an additional $20 to $60, shaping the complete investment in residential safety.
